Vending machines have been around forever. Almost everywhere you you go today, you see vending machines. Malls, high schools, offices, warehouses, and this list can go on and on. Vending Machines cn become a full time or part time business for anyone that wants to take on the chores of it.

Back in 2005, I decided to get into the vending machine business on a small scale. The reason that I was getting involved was the office that I was running never could find a vendor that was worth a crap. So, I decided to get on the phone and find my own machines. I wish I had heard of 1800vending.com before I had bought my snack and soda vending machine. I would definitely done it different.

Instead of being able to have a single Vending Machine that would dispense both sodas and snacks, I was forced to get two separate machines. The biggest issue to this is two fold. The first is the cash outlay that is required on these machines and the second is the space required to set up these machines.

I had thought about starting my own Vending Machine Franchise, but frankly I did not have the time or money to lay out for these machines. Now that I think about it, they are such a great idea knowing that you can get the product for a reduced price and then resale at a retail rate. There is no money spent by the facility that is housing the machine, yet their personnel can get great products.
